Ketoconazole increases 
solifenacin levels 2- to 3-fold by inhibiting CYP3A4. The manufacturers predict that potent CYP3A4 inducers (e.g. rifampicin) will decrease 
solifenacin levels. 
 Be alert for a reduction in the 
efficacy of 
solifenacin in patients taking 
rifampicin.
